Moving away from the news though, Microsoft has something up their sleeves that is bound to make downloading content for music games less of a hassle. In the same email, it was stated that Xbox Live will receive dedicated music stores for various music games in the next update. Now, you will be able to download songs for your favorite rhythm games in the background without having to watch as the progress bar slowly nears 100%. That means less time sitting in menus, and more time playing the actual game.

With the addition of these two features, you can expect your Xbox Live experience to be even more streamlined and simple, giving you even more reasons never to leave your console. In addition, Microsoft has also hinted that there are even more features they have yet to announce for this update.
